San Jose Earthquakes Team Analysis

San Jose Earthquakes Recent Performance

San Jose Earthquakes have had a rollercoaster of a season, shown clearly by their recent form which sits at LWLWL. Over their last five matches, they have experienced alternating wins and losses with victories against Houston Dynamo FC and Vancouver Whitecaps and losses against Austin FC, San Diego FC, and Real Salt Lake.

A deeper look at the stats reveals that San Jose has struggled defensively, failing to keep a clean sheet in their last five games while conceding an average of 1.7 goals per match. Offensively, they have been slightly better, averaging 1.40 goals per game in the same period.

The top scorer for San Jose, Josef Martinez, has been a bright spot with 12 goals to his name. Despite this, the team’s inconsistent performances place them at the risk of missing out on a playoff spot.

The upcoming match against LAFC will be crucial for Bruce Arena’s side as they aim to solidify their position in the standings.

Los Angeles FC Team Analysis

Los Angeles FC Recent Performance

Los Angeles FC has been demonstrating a decent run of form lately, which can be summed up by their recent performance record of WDWDL. In their last five matches, they secured victories against New England Revolution and Tigres, while drawing with FC Dallas and Chicago Fire FC. Their only recent setback came from a 1-2 loss against San Diego FC.

Statistically, LAFC has averaged 1.60 goals per game in these fixtures, showcasing their attacking capabilities. Defensively, they have managed to secure just one clean sheet out of the last five matches, implying some vulnerability at the back.

Despite this, LAFC’s goal-scoring consistency is a highlight, with Denis Bouanga leading the charge, tallying 15 goals this season. The team’s ability to score in 85% of their matches this season makes them a formidable opponent in the upcoming contest against San Jose Earthquakes at Levi’s Stadium.

Los Angeles FC Suspensions & Injuries

Los Angeles FC are heading into this match with a number of injuries that could affect their performance. Key players such as Lorenzo Dellavalle, Jeremy Ebobisse, and Timothy Tillman are all sidelined with leg injuries, with potential returns ranging from mid to late September 2025. Additionally, Aaron Long is out for the season with an Achilles tendon injury, and David Martinez is dealing with a shoulder injury expected to keep him out until early October 2025.

The absence of these players, especially in the attacking roster, places additional pressure on the likes of Denis Bouanga and Heung-Min Son to perform. However, the depth in LAFC’s squad, especially with seasoned players like Hugo Lloris in goal, might help offset these absences to some extent.

San Jose Earthquakes vs Los Angeles FC Head-to-Head Statistics

Analysing the last five encounters between San Jose Earthquakes and Los Angeles FC reveals a trend heavily favouring the visitors. LAFC have emerged victorious in four of their past five matches against San Jose, scoring at least two goals each time.

Recent results include:

  • 13 April 2025, Los Angeles FC 2-1 San Jose Earthquakes
  • 20 October 2024, Los Angeles FC 3-1 San Jose Earthquakes
  • 14 August 2024, Los Angeles FC 4-1 San Jose Earthquakes (Leagues Cup Final Stage)
  • 23 June 2024, Los Angeles FC 6-2 San Jose Earthquakes
  • 4 May 2024, San Jose Earthquakes 3-1 Los Angeles FC

In these fixtures, LAFC have demonstrated their strong offensive capabilities, which will likely be a focal point again. San Jose’s sole recent win came at home, indicating that while LAFC may have the upper hand, the Earthquakes can pull off a surprise, especially on their turf.
